Loud thunking sound from rear under vehicle. Only happens with full to half tank of gas. Was told by dealer that this is characteristic of SOME Odyssey's. The sound is a result from sloshing fuel in tank and too bad for me that mine does it. They will not fix this most annoying problem. I already own a 98 Accord and a 03 Civic. when braking quickly, there is a clunking sound under the back of the car. was told by dealer that it was the gas tank/it was the gas sloshing around..hear it more loudly with a full tank of gas?
